Output 067304ec62fa5df629b5ad72590be55cd08cac8fe51dc9b859c62c5740646b8b:1

value
1420616918
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5451608531dff2536bb84a97235625bcd3a84b56 OP_EQUAL
address
MFazUifuTs1DQPAUH3XV3v5J4KjZ7Ydjq1
transaction
067304ec62fa5df629b5ad72590be55cd08cac8fe51dc9b859c62c5740646b8b
spent
true